Laws and Regulations: An Insider’s Perspective
Under the Immigration and Nationality Act (INA), the USCIS is required to collect fees that cover the cost of processing immigration-related paperwork. This includes the processing of replacement green card requests. However, what many people don’t know is that these fees are subject to change and can increase without warning.
